Beaucroissant is a commune located in the Isère department of the Auvergne-Rhône-Alpes region in southeastern France, with GPS coordinates of 45.34276, 5.47102. It is situated approximately 30 kilometers east of Grenoble, making it part of the picturesque landscape of the French Alps. The city is known for its agricultural activities and local markets, which reflect the rich rural culture of the region.
Beaucroissant is particularly famous for its annual agricultural fair, which highlights the importance of farming and livestock in the local economy. Timezone in Beaucroissant
Beaucroissant is situated in the Europe/Paris timezone, which operates on Central European Time (CET) with a UTC offset of +1 hour. During daylight saving time, known as Central European Summer Time (CEST), the offset shifts to UTC +2 hours. This transition occurs on the last Sunday in March when clocks are set forward by one hour, and it reverts back on the last Sunday in October when clocks are set back by one hour.
